KF02 XYT is a 2002 Skoda Octavia in Silver with a 1,896c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2002 Skoda Octavia models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.7% with a typical mileage of 104,705 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Skoda Octavia f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 81,688 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KF02 XYT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Skoda Octavia typ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 24 years old, this Skoda Octavia is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
